AI Contract Overview
This contract involves the supply of 14,000 Remington sagebrush seedlings grown in plastic tubes, adhering to specific health, size, and genetic sourcing criteria established by the Bureau of Land Management. The scope covers the entire process from proper handling and transport to the final delivery of the seedlings to designated field sites within Montana. The contract aims to support restoration or conservation efforts by ensuring the provided seedlings meet rigorous standards suitable for the local ecological conditions. Issued by the Montana State Office under the Department of the Interior, this subcontract is a total small business set-aside in line with FAR 19.5 regulations, targeting vendors classified under the NAICS code 111920. The solicitation was posted on June 8, 2026, with responses due by July 20, 2026. Although specific details on the place of performance and point of contact were not disclosed, the contract reflects a focused environmental initiative emphasizing quality plant materials and compliance with federal guidelines.
